Becoming a Backyard Naturalist

Becoming a Backyard Naturalist is the signature class at Creation Exploration.  This is where we meet under the tree or around the fire to prepare for an exploration.  We learn and then review awareness skills before heading off for a short visit to a special spot where we sit and observe.  After observing, we take a traipse together or roam free for a period of exploration.  This culminates in returning to our group meeting place where we take time to journal something that has caught our fancy, to make notes to explore further during the week, and to share with each other the stories of our adventure.

 

This course has two options:  The Day Long Exploration Field Trip or The Weekly Nature Study Group.

 

Day Long Explorations can be scheduled at any time.  Weekly Nature Study Group sessions typically run from 6 - 8 weeks from March to November, depending on weather and interest.

 

Sessions are approximately 90 minutes in length..

It's Okay to Let Them Play

A workshop for parents on the importance of play in early learning, based on a growing body of scientific evidence and anecdotal reports.  It shows homeschooling parents how to document the learning that occurs through, what appears to be "pointless play"  and provides parents support in their choice to help their children learn in the most natural environment possible.

 

This workshop runs approximately 45 minutes.
